使用HibernateTemplate()获取整个数据库表的记录数

来源:互联网 发布:网络安全教育主题班会 编辑:程序博客网 时间:2024/06/05 00:44
//第一种方法:  String hql = "select count(*) from User as user";  Integer count = (Integer)getHibernateTemplate().find(hql).listIterator().next();  return count.intValue();//第二种方法: String hql = "select count(*) from User as user";  return ((Integer)getHibernateTemplate().iterate(hql).next()).intValue();//第三种方法: String hql = "select count(*) from User as user"; Query query =  getHibernateTemplate().createQuery( getSession(),hql); return ((Integer)query.uniqueResult()).intValue(); 


原创粉丝点击